Term used | Meaning | Other titles | Notes |
---|---|---|---|
Organist … | Organist & master of the choristers. | First organist. Master of the choristers. Director of music. Kappellmeister. Maître de chapelle. Maestro di cappella. Cantor. | The person in charge of music and the choir; a conductor; in some cases may not be an organist. |
Assistant organist … | Organist. | Second organist. Sub-organist. Choir organist. | The person that normally plays the organ when there is another person in charge of the choir. |
Deputy organist … | Occasional organist. | Third organist. | Only organist for a small number of services; plays when the other organists are unavailable. |
